Ban Koh Klang Community is a small community located on Koh Klang Island in Krabi Province. It is a charming ecotourism destination rich in local culture. Most people are Muslim and still maintain their traditional way of life, such as small-scale fishing, crafting Rua Hua Tong (long-tail boats), making batik fabrics, and producing shrimp paste from krill.
                    Highlights of Ban Koh Klang Community
                    
                        - Traditional Way of Life – Visitors can learn about local culture, including traditional cooking, fish farming in floating cages, and weaving.
 
                        - Ecotourism Activities – Enjoy a boat trip through the mangrove forest, experience nature, and explore the marine ecosystem.
 
                        - Fresh Seafood – The community offers restaurants serving fresh seafood straight from the sea, along with authentic local dishes.
 
                        - Local Handicrafts – Tourists can try making batik fabrics or watch the construction of Rua Hua Tong, a signature boat of Southern Thailand.
 
                        - Peaceful Atmosphere – A perfect place for a slow-life retreat, away from the hustle and bustle of the city.
